The vineyard of Saint-Joseph Sainte Epine benefits from an exceptional terroir, with steep slopes facing south and southeast. The soil type is not specified, but it is highly likely to be composed of granite and schist, typical of the appellation. Saint-Joseph. These well-drained soils promote optimal grape ripening and contribute to the minerality of the wines. climat The climate is continental, with hot, dry summers and cold winters. The influence of the Rhône River brings welcome freshness, helping to preserve the balance and elegance of the wines.
